#8fdebd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8fdebd is composed of 56.1% red, 87.1%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.9%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 154.9 degrees, a saturation of 54.5% and a lightness of 71.6%. #8fdebd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1fbd7b.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#8fdebd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030906 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#8fdebd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b7b7 is the less saturated color, while #73fac2 is the most saturated one.
